Transaction 3dc8015d201b2d98dfb19f754e004fa97704d8cc0009bebf502376b29064da7f

2 Input
2 Outputs
  • 3dc8015d201b2d98dfb19f754e004fa97704d8cc0009bebf502376b29064da7f:0
  • value  20196550
    address  32KqekWhA28fbU7RwS7jMVtjrUgjDTkFhp
  • 3dc8015d201b2d98dfb19f754e004fa97704d8cc0009bebf502376b29064da7f:1
  • value  740381
    address  16RtMz6WanNqLUc9TKKkS2fUSaTKzsFG1k